Bulgaria's Minister of Social Affairs proposes 30 euro increase in minimum wage

Lazar Lazarov, caretaker social minister
Photo: BGNES

The caretaker government proposes to raise the minimum wage in Bulgaria as of 2023 from 710 /363 euros/ to 770 leva /393 euros/. This was announced by the caretaker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Social Affairs Lazar Lazarov. 

This corresponds to the principle that the minimum wage is 50% of the average salary for the previous year, Lazarov explained. 

The proposal is yet to be discussed with the social partners.
